But, the more consequential aspects of the Epstein scandal are being missed. In all of the drama, there has been almost no attention paid to the victims of Epstein. Earlier this year, one of the most prominent victims of Epstein’s sexual abuse, Virginia Giuffre, took her own life. And now, Giuffre’s family has expressed strong outrage, and rightfully so, over the federal government’s transferring of Epstein associate and convicted child sex trafficker Ghislaine Maxwell to a minimum security prison, shortly after she had a secret meeting with DOJ Deputy Attorney General Todd Blanche. Giuffre’s family released a statement saying, “President Trump has sent a clear message today: Pedophiles deserve preferential treatment and their victims do not matter.”
